The supply voltage is connected to the device casing through protective
elements exclusively.
You have the option of supplying the supply voltage redundantly, without
load distribution.
With a non-redundant supply of the supply voltage, the device reports the
loss of a supply voltage. You can prevent this message by changing the
configuration in the Management.
Connect the electrical wires to the socket according to the pin
assignment.
